Transaction 2f140911167645d90f10f918bfa5cd5a66f605da55f4e5ee1cccfb95521abfab

1 Input
1 Outputs
  • 2f140911167645d90f10f918bfa5cd5a66f605da55f4e5ee1cccfb95521abfab:0
  • value  12989162
    address  395h122SdfdxnHBnMkG5FU1U3MPypZKfeP